Rosamond was spoiled. Her parents, the king and queen, let her have whatever she wants. But now they don’t know what to do with her, she’s so hard to deal with. Thank Heaven for the Wise Woman! What does the Wise Woman do? Why she kidnaps her, that’s what! She kidnaps Rosamund beneath her immense cloak and takes her to a very strange cottage in the middle of nowhere. This cottage is bigger inside than outside, and here the Wise Woman tries to teach the girl that she is not the center of the universe. Through a picture, Rosamond enters another world and changes places with another spoiled child, Agnes, daughter of a shepherd. Can either be saved from herself?
